Basically all you need to know about this guy is he has run for President 10 or 11 times, wants to build nuclear desalinization plants off the California coast and use tactical nukes to build a canal across Africa to solve the world's water crisis, thinks the economy will collapse unless we build a high speed mag-lev railroad through Alaska and Siberia, and thinks Henry Kissinger, the ADL, the Queen of England, Greenpeace, and the World Wildlife Fund are agents of international Satanism who control the drug trade. LaRouche has been repeatedly accused of anti-Semitism as well, though this is more prominent outside the United States, where he mostly blames the British for everything.

Though LaRouche has traditionally run as a Democrat since 1980, whether he is right or left is kind of hard to prove. The best that can be said is his beliefs are a unique amalgamation of wingnuttery and moonbattery, where far left and far right meet on the dark side of the moon. His earliest political background was decidedly on the hard left where he was an organizer for the Socialist Workers Party (kicked out when they noticed his messiah complex even back then) and then leading a Marxist study group of new-left students during the late 1960s, from whence he assembled most of his early following; but he later tried to establish close ties to the hard right during the early Reagan administration, especially over three of his pet issues, nuclear power, the War on Drugs, and opposition to the environmental movement. Though his organization has been active in other countries (particularly Australia), his home base and constituency has traditionally been largely American.
